GI Group are currently recruiting for an experienced Accounts Receivable Representative / Credit Controller to join a well-established organisation based in Loughborough on a 12-month contract.

This is a hands-on Accounts Receivable and Credit Control position, ideal for someone with strong experience in credit collections, managing customer accounts and resolving outstanding payment issues.

You will work independently as part of the Finance team, taking responsibility for daily collections activity and working closely with customers and internal stakeholders to ensure payments are received accurately and on time.

The Role

Key Responsibilities as a Accounts Receivable Representative / Credit Controller

  • Manage and follow up on outstanding customer invoices and overdue balances.
  • Prepare and issue customer statements and carry out proactive collection activities.
  • Contact customers by email and telephone regarding overdue invoices and outstanding payments.
  • Investigate and help resolve invoice and payment disputes with customers and internal teams.
  • Work closely with Sales, Customer Service and Finance teams to resolve issues such as pricing discrepancies, short shipments, incorrect or missing purchase orders and billing queries.
  • Support credit risk assessments for new and existing customer accounts.
  • Assist with reviewing and releasing orders placed on credit hold.
  • Upload invoices to customer portals where required.
  • Maintain accurate customer account records and complete relevant administration and data entry.
  • Assist with cash allocation and account reconciliation activities when required.
  • Support the achievement of key Accounts Receivable and collections targets, including DSO, overdue debt and collection efficiency.
  • Build and maintain positive working relationships with customers and internal stakeholders.
  • Complete other Credit Control and Accounts Receivable duties as required.

To be successful in this role, you will have:

  • A minimum of 5 years' experience in Credit Control, Credit Collections or Accounts Receivable.
  • Strong experience of managing customer accounts and following up overdue invoices.
  • Previous experience resolving invoice, payment or account disputes.
  • Good understanding of credit control and the Accounts Receivable process.
  • Excellent communication and relationship-building skills, with confidence dealing with both customers and internal stakeholders.
  • Strong attention to detail and accuracy when working with financial information and customer data.
  • Good organisational skills and the ability to manage multiple priorities independently.
  • Basic to intermediate Microsoft Excel skills, alongside good knowledge of Word and Outlook.
  • Good administrative and data-entry skills.
  • Proficiency in the relevant regional language where required.
  • Local education, including passes in English and Mathematics.
